About North Flagler Drive

North Flagler Drive offers the same stunning Intracoastal views as its southern counterpart with a quieter, more residential atmosphere. Buildings here tend to be newer or recently renovated, and the slightly longer distance from downtown results in noticeably lower price points per square foot — making it one of WPB's best-value waterfront addresses.

North Flagler Drive: The Value Argument on WPB's Waterfront

North Flagler Drive offers the same Intracoastal Waterway — the same Palm Beach Island views, the same water orientation, the same South Florida waterfront lifestyle — as its southern counterpart, with one consistent difference: prices per square foot that run noticeably lower than comparable buildings on South Flagler Drive.

The discount exists for understandable reasons. South Flagler's proximity to downtown WPB and the Palm Beach Island bridge creates walkability and lifestyle infrastructure that North Flagler, at increasing distances from downtown, cannot match equally. The tradeoff is explicit and quantifiable: buyers who prioritize water access and views over walking to Clematis Street consistently find that North Flagler Drive delivers their primary priorities at more favorable pricing.

For buyers coming from markets where waterfront real estate carries an overwhelming premium — Miami, Newport, the Hamptons — North Flagler Drive's pricing relative to the water quality it delivers is genuinely striking. The buildings on this stretch of the Intracoastal, from 1801 N Flagler Drive north through the Billionaires Row corridor, offer water views, marina access, and Intracoastal living at price points the South Florida waterfront market rarely makes available.

Residential Character and the North Flagler Lifestyle

The quieter, more residential atmosphere of North Flagler Drive is not merely a consolation for the absence of downtown walkability — for a meaningful segment of buyers, it is the primary attraction. The stretches of North Flagler above the downtown core have the feel of a waterfront residential neighborhood rather than a luxury hotel district: residents who chose this part of the corridor did so because they wanted the water, the views, and the community of a residential building, without the density and activity that concentrates at the corridor's southern end.

Phil Foster Park and the Blue Heron Bridge — accessible at the northern end of the North Flagler corridor — provide some of the best recreational diving and water access in Palm Beach County. The Intracoastal here is active but not crowded, and the buildings along this stretch tend to have the quiet, well-maintained character that owner-occupant communities develop over time.

For buyers who plan to spend significant time in residence and who want a genuinely residential neighborhood orientation rather than a resort lifestyle, North Flagler Drive's quieter character is a feature, not a bug. The Billionaires Row Effect on North Flagler Values

The transformation of the North Flagler corridor by the Billionaires Row development pipeline — Related Ross, Related Group, Savanna, Great Gulf, and others committing billions of dollars to a concentrated stretch of waterfront — will have a demonstrable effect on the values of all buildings on the corridor, not just the new towers themselves.

When a neighborhood's anchor buildings change from mid-market to ultra-luxury, the properties that surround them benefit from the improved infrastructure, the caliber of the new ownership community, and the simple fact that their address is now adjacent to buildings where units start at $3M to $5M. The older North Flagler buildings — Majestic Towers, Placido Mar, Palm Beach House, Waterview Towers — are all positioned to capture value appreciation from the Billionaires Row effect without requiring buyers to pay Billionaires Row prices.

Buyers who recognize this dynamic and act ahead of the deliveries — currently scheduled from 2027 through 2031 — have the opportunity to purchase at prices that will be reset upward by the neighborhood's changing character. It is the same dynamic that has played out near every comparable luxury corridor development in South Florida over the past two decades.

Olara is West Palm Beach's most ambitious wellness-focused luxury tower — 275 residences across 26 floors on North Flagler Drive, developed by Savanna and designed by Arquitectonica with interiors by Gabellini Sheppard. The building's defining feature is its extraordinary amenity program: over 80,000 square feet of resort space anchored by a signature restaurant from Michelin-starred Chef José Andrés, a five-star spa, and a private marina with a residents' houseboat. Pricing from $1.7M, delivery 2028.
